Study Notes
Importance of Ramadan
- Ramadan is regarded as the best month in the Quran, emphasizing its significance in Islamic faith.
Significance of Laylatul Qadr
- Laylatul Qadr is recognized as the best night, highlighting its importance in the context of worship and spirituality.
Mentions of Prophet Muhammad
- The name Muhammad occurs four times within the Holy Quran, showing the revered status of the Prophet in Islam.
Surahs Named After Previous Prophets
- Six Surahs (chapters) in the Quran are named after prophets who preceded Muhammad, linking the Quran to prior prophetic traditions.
Number of Prophets Mentioned
- A total of 25 prophets are referenced in the Quran, establishing a broad narrative of prophetic history in Islam.
Significance of Friday
- Friday is the only day of the week explicitly mentioned in the Quran, underscoring its importance for communal worship in Islam.
Recital Mannerisms
- Specific etiquette exists for reciting the Quran, including a recommendation to use slow, rhythmic tones for better engagement and reflection.
Usage of "Bismillah ir-Rahmaani ir-Raheem"
- This phrase appears 114 times in the Holy Quran, emphasizing its significance and centrality in Islamic prayer and practice.
Surahs and "Bismillah"
- "Bismillah" is written before each Surah, except Surah Tauba, where it is omitted, but appears twice in Surah Namal, indicating exceptions in textual tradition.
Mention of Mosques
- Three prominent mosques are mentioned in the Quran:
- Masjid-ul-Haram in Makkah
- Masjid-ul-Aqsa in Jerusalem
- Masjid Qubaa near Madinah
- These locations are significant focal points for Islamic worship and history.
